Log Cabin Staining in Waco, TX
Log cabin staining services involve applying protective and decorative finishes to enhance the appearance and longevity of a log cabin’s exterior. This service typically covers projects such as restoring weathered or faded stain, applying a new stain to fresh or existing logs, and maintaining the natural beauty of the wood. Property owners often seek staining to improve curb appeal, protect against moisture and UV damage, and extend the lifespan of their cabin’s structure. Before requesting this service, homeowners should consider the type of stain that best suits their needs, the condition of the existing wood, and any preparation steps required to ensure a smooth and even application.
Understanding the different stain options available, such as transparent, semi-transparent, or solid stains, is important for property owners aiming for a specific look or level of protection. Additionally, it’s helpful to know the condition of the logs, including any signs of rot, cracking, or insect damage, which may need addressing prior to staining. Proper preparation, including cleaning and sanding, often plays a key role in achieving a durable and attractive finish. Contacting a professional for guidance can help ensure the right products and techniques are used to preserve the beauty and integrity of the log cabin.

Log Cabin Staining Questions
What types of log cabins benefit from staining? Log cabins with exposed wood surfaces can benefit from staining to enhance appearance and protect against weathering.
How often should a log cabin be stained? The frequency depends on the climate and wood type, but typically every 3 to 5 years is recommended.
What are the advantages of staining a log cabin? Staining helps protect the wood from moisture, UV damage, and pests, while also improving curb appeal.
What should property owners consider before staining? It's important to choose the right stain type and color for the wood, and to ensure proper preparation of the surface.
